Я пытаюсь извлечь файл SFX под Linux Mint 15 (64 бит), но он не работает. Я сделал chmod + x для файла и попытался запустить его как скрипт без удачи (это выдает ошибку, что такого файла или каталога нет. Что интересно, это работало для меня, когда я работал под управлением Linux Mint 14 (64 бит). Я нашел статью, в которой упоминается поддержка glibc и как более новые дистрибутивы удалили 32-битные двоичные файлы glibc, но я не совсем уверен, что это точно в моем случае, так как я не использую RHEL.
РЕДАКТИРОВАТЬ: я забыл упомянуть, что я попробовал решение, опубликованное в этой статье, но это не решило мою проблему.
Я также попытался использовать 7z, 7za, unzip и unzipsfx, но безуспешно. unzipsfx выдает мне ошибку «unzipsfx: я не могу найти себя! [unzipsfx]», которую я нахожу довольно странной.
Небольшое примечание: sfx использует шесть других архивов в формате rar. Я не имею дело с zip, 7z или любым другим подобным форматом.
Я делаю что-то неправильно? Должно быть, что-то изменилось между дистрибутивами, так как извлечение работало хорошо для меня раньше ...
unrar l archive.rar
и формат версии будет в самом правом столбце. 2.9
= RAR4, 5.0
= RAR5